Let's dive into essential boat maintenance tips to ensure your vessel remains in top condition.

Inspect the Hull

The hull is your boat's foundation; its integrity is paramount. After a season in storage, it's crucial to thoroughly inspect the hull for any signs of wear or damage. Look for cracks, blisters, or signs of water ingress, which could compromise your boat's safety and performance. Regular inspections can prevent minor issues from escalating into costly repairs, keeping your voyages smooth and your mind at ease.

Check the Engine Oil

The heart of your boat, the engine, demands vigilant care. Monitoring and maintaining the engine oil is a cornerstone of boat upkeep. Oil lubricates moving parts, prevents corrosion, and helps dissipate heat. Before you embark on your next excursion, check the oil level and quality. Change it according to the manufacturer's recommendations or if you notice it's dirty or smells of gasoline, ensuring your engine's longevity and reliability.

Maintain the Electrical System

An up-to-date electrical system is not only about convenience but also safety. Inspect all connections for corrosion, ensure batteries are charged and hold a charge, and verify that all lights and electronic equipment are operational. Regular checks can avert potential hazards, keeping your adventures illuminated and secure.
